#f4c055 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f4c055 is composed of 95.7% red, 75.3%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 21.3%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 40.4 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 64.5%. #f4c055 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ffaa with #e98100.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

● #f4c055 color description : Soft orange.
#f4c055 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f4c055 has RGB values of R:244, G:192,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.65,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16040021.
